Port Louis, March 11 (ANI):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Wednesday met his Mauritian counterpart, Sir Anerood Jugnauth and discussed ways to further deepen strategic partnership between India and Mauritius. Earlier in the day, PM Modi was accorded the ceremonial guard of honour upon his arrival at Port Louis in Mauritius. A group named 'Hindu Shakti Sena' welcomed PM Modi in Port Louis. Prime Minister Modi, who is on a two-day visit to the island nation, will be the Chief Guest at the Independence Day celebrations in the nation on March 12. The Prime Minister will also address the National Assembly of the country. He will also participate in the joint commissioning of Indian-built Offshore Patrol Vessel Barracuda, and in the beginning of construction works for the building of World Hindi Secretariat.
